Clinton Township

Clinton Township offers those who live, work and play in the area a wide variety of amenities including sprawling parks, a major shopping district, and exciting community events.

More than 300 acres of open space can be found in its 11 parks, including George George Memorial Park and the award-winning Tomlinson Arboretum. Along M-3/Gratiot Avenue and M-59/Hall Road, including the Mall at Partridge Creek, there are hundreds of businesses and retailers to shop at, including many centrally located at the Mall at Partridge Creek. Its vibrant community attractions include the annual Clinton Township Gratiot Cruise and the Festival of the Senses art fair, which typically features around 125 Michigan-based artists every year. With more than 100,000 residents, Clinton Township is the most populous township and the ninth largest community in Michigan.
